+[* black] Adapter Installation:
+[* black] Install the pre-folded(dont unfold it) FFC Cable into the replacement LCD screen as shown. If you happen to have a non-locking style screen connector, you must cut off the lock tabs on the FFC cable. I highly recommend getting a screen with a locking connector.
+[* black] Install the UniMac Adapter as shown. The FFC cable will slide into the recepticle, it is a standard "slide lock" style recepticle.
+[* black] Use the double sided adhesive on the underside of the adapter to attach it to the back of the lcd screen.
+[* black] Install the lvds cable into the adapter. You will feel it lock into place. Be sure not to attempt to install the cable upside down. The contacts are on the bottom, install the cable as such.
+[* black] Cover all connections with clear plastic tape, to ensure nothing can possibly short anything else out. DO NOT IGNORE THIS STEP.
